网站建设中敬请期待 图片,推荐微商城网站建设,wordpress如何通过后台增加主菜单,个体户可以做网站建设前两个月换了新电脑#xff0c;下了最新版的idea发现可以切换一套新的ui了
切换新ui肯定不太习惯#xff0c;很多操作都得重新摸索一下
在这里记录几个git相关的操作
忽略我下面截图中当前项目是js的后端项目…… 切换ui
首先说一下怎么切换新旧版ui#xff0c;我这里就…前两个月换了新电脑下了最新版的idea发现可以切换一套新的ui了
切换新ui肯定不太习惯很多操作都得重新摸索一下
在这里记录几个git相关的操作
忽略我下面截图中当前项目是js的后端项目…… 切换ui
首先说一下怎么切换新旧版ui我这里就截一个新版切换旧版的图旧版切换新版也大差不差 提交代码
新版ui中右上角没有了提交 上传 拉取三个按钮了现在提交跟上传是在左边的侧边栏如下图箭头所指的地方如果没有这个选项可以到下面第四个选项三个点更多工具窗口里面找到
然后就可以选择要提交的文件下面输入提交信息点击提交或提交并上传即可 拉取代码
如下图也是在左侧侧边栏左下角有一个选项这里就是git的相关信息 在分支上面右键就有拉取和上传按钮 合并分支
比如我现在要把dev分支别人提交的修改合并到我当前的分支dev-zsz-1,
首先要保证当前分支是dev-zsz-1如果不是先切换分支在要切换的分支上右键checkout即可
在dev右键选择merge即可当前上面的rebase也可以合并这两个的区别感兴趣的可以自己去查查如下图 如果要把我的分支合并到dev就是先切换当前分支到dev然后在我的分支上右键merge
查看文件历史提交记录
之前的旧版ui是在右上角有一个表的图标是查看当前文件的提交记录
现在我还是没找到怎么把这个图标弄出来所以只能在想要查看提交记录的文件或目录右键选择git中的show history 代码搁置/恢复
如果不清楚这个功能是干嘛的举个例子
现在我在当前分支改了一些文件但是我不想提交到当前分支想提交到其他分支
就可以先把这些文件搁置起来搁置起来之后当前分支这些文件就都变成改之前的样子相当于rollback了切换到其他分支从搁置区拿出来提交
在提交的地方任意一个文件或者选中选中不是勾选要搁置的文件右键Shelve Changes 弹出弹框后后自动勾选你选中的文件也可以再在这里勾选你要搁置的文件然后点右下角的Shelve Changes按钮 现在你当前分支的这些文件就已经回滚了在下图中Shelf项下面查看搁置的文件
可以看到刚才搁置的我写的提交信息是perf: 优化代码
下面的几个Uncommitted changes ……是我之前在切换分支的时候没有手动搁置已经修改的文件idea帮我自动搁置的 恢复的话也很简单你可以还恢复到当前分支或切换分之后恢复
在搁置记录或者单个文件右键Unshelve 选择你要恢复的文件点击右下角的Unshelve Changes 需要注意的是如果你搁置的这个文件跟现在分支的这个文件有冲突还是需要处理冲突的
快捷操作
左上角这里也有个下拉提交上传拉取切换合并分支什么的可以在这里快捷操作
就看你习惯在哪里操作了……